Developing Students' Writing Skills

Susan Hanson Diehl

Year: 2007 Journal:   Nurse Educator Vol: 32 (5)Pages: 202-206   Publisher: Lippincott Williams & Wilkins

Abstract

In what seems to be a universal situation, nurse educators are reading student papers and lamenting the fact that their students cannot write. The author explains a successful model of early intervention aimed at improving academic writing for new graduate students. The model and teaching strategies are helpful to nurse educators who struggle with the quality of their students' written work.
